Kinark Autism Services 24.02.2021

Individuals with autism often require additional support when learning functional life skills. These skills often involve the ability to manage time, organize thoughts and complete tasks that allow us to function independently at home, school, in our community, and the workplace. Here are some important tips to consider when teaching your child with autism functional life skills. 1. Choose one target skill at a time and build up success with this skill before introducing a n...ew one. This will ensure your child knows the skill properly and help build their confidence when tackling the next skill. 2. Assess how much support your child needs with this skill. Simply watching your child complete the task (without helping) will give you an idea about how much support they need. 3. Break down the skill into small sequenced steps through written and verbal communication. This will assist with teaching the skill and also help with tracking your child's improvement over time. 4. Use Applied Behaviour Analysis (ABA) strategies, such as prompting, to help teach your child to complete each step of the skill. Proper hand washing with soap and water for a minimum of 20 seconds helps to limit the spread of COVID-19! There may be challenges when trying to explain proper hand washing to your child or youth with autism. Our team of clinical experts provided five tips to help support proper hand washing routines: 1. Break down the steps of handwashing into teachable units... 2.Post a visual of the hand washing routine and point to each step when teaching your child to wash their hands 3. Provide prompts as needed and slowly fade your prompts until your child is independently washing their own hands 4. Set a timer for 20 seconds to signal when to stop washing 5. Kinark Autism Services 23.10.2020

Many children learn to talk by first observing and then imitating others. But what if your child is struggling to develop language and communication skills? If this is the case, your child may need specific teaching to learn to communicate. The following list of steps developed by our team of clinicians can help support your child or youth when communication with words: 1. Determine the best mode of communication for your child (e.g., vocal speech, pictures) and consider tea...ching your child two ways of communicating (e.g., speech and sign language). Ensure others in your child’s community communicate with them in that mode. 2. Be aware of typical language development patterns in order to select the appropriate next step for your child. 3. Teach pre-language skills if needed (e.g., following instructions, making eye contact). 4. Choose a goal based on your child’s current skills and teach language skills in the order of typical language development. Children learn to copy sounds and words, ask for what they want, label things, then answer questions. 5. Start small and increase your expectations gradually as your child’s communication skills develop. First-then boards are visual tools that help introduce your child to new tasks and activities, and increase their motivation to complete tasks they may not like or find difficult. In this Kinark Kreates video, Taryn teaches you how to create and use a first-then board with your child. It can be challenging to feed a picky eater as there are many different factors that may influence your child’s eating habits. Common feeding issues to recognize in your child include eating only a select group of food, refusing food presented, and disruptive behaviour at mealtime. It is important to determine your child's eating readiness skills, and set and monitor a goal as you implement strategies to help improve your child's eating skills.
